Bower, B. – Science News, 1987
Discusses the findings of a recent study concerning the ability of an infant to see an object as a symbol. Reports that infants between 36 and 39 months old significantly outperformed informed infants between 30 and 32 months old on a symbolic task. (TW)

DeLoache, Judy S. – Science, 1987
Reports on a study in which the symbolic relation between a scale model and the larger space that it represents was displayed by two groups of young children. Three-year-old children outperformed 2.5-year-olds in finding an object in a room after seeing an analogous object hidden in a model. (TW)

Gray, William M.; Hudson, Lynne M. – Developmental Psychology, 1984
Partially replicates Elkind and Bowen's (1979) investigation of adolescent egocentrism. Studies the relations between imaginary audience and operational thought by testing children and adolescents on a Piagetian-based written test of operational thought and the Imaginary Audience Scale. (Author/AS)
